In this revised and updated edition of The New Social Learning, Tony Bingham and Marcia Conner dispel organisational myths and fears about social media. By sharing the success stories of socially engaged companies and people, they persuasively make the case for using social media to encourage knowledge transfer and real-time learning in a connected and engaging way.

Tony Bingham is the president and CEO of the Association for Talent Development, formerly ASTD, the world’s largest professional association dedicated to those who develop talent in organizations. Tony works with a staff of 130, a Board of Directors, and a worldwide network of volunteers to empower profes-sionals to develop talent in the workplace. Tony believes in creating a culture of engaged, high-performing teams that deliver extraordinary results. Deeply passionate about change, technology, and the impact of talent development, his focus is on adding value to ATD members and the global community of talent development professionals. He believes that aligning talent development efforts to business strategy, while utilizing the power of social and mobile technology for learning, is a key differentiator in business today. Marcia Conner is a former corporate execu-tive who now dedicates her time to reinventing a vibrant and healthy global ecosystem. Described as a “blank page systems architect,” she works closely with risk-taking leaders, impact entrepreneurs, and unreasonable thinkers, ready to use their superpowers for good. Marcia is a SupporTED Mentor, contributes to Fast Company and Wired, is an activist with Change Agents Worldwide, and a fellow at the Darden School of Business. She is advisor to the Way to Wellville and MMinddLabs. She is also the author of Learn More Now; coauthor of Creating a Learning Culture: Strategy, Technology, and Practice; contributor to Changing The World of Work: One Human at a Time, and speaks across the globe on outcompeting current structures through system innovation and ingenuity.
